Camille and Guillaume Boillot, heirs to one of Burgundy’s most storied families, are redefining tradition through their dynamic young estate. With roots in Volnay and Pommard, the siblings represent the sixth generation of the Boillot lineage, known for producing elegant yet structured Côte de Beaune wines.
Farming is conducted sustainably, with a focus on soil vitality and minimal intervention. Their holdings include prized parcels in Volnay, Pommard, and Meursault. The siblings’ philosophy blends technical precision with intuitive craftsmanship — careful fruit selection, gentle extraction, and measured oak aging to highlight each vineyard’s individuality.

The wines balance generosity and finesse: Pinot Noirs of silken texture and aromatic lift, and Chardonnays that combine citrus brightness with mineral backbone. Already, the Boillot label has drawn critical attention for its clarity and balance.
